ChurnZero Integrations

Native integrations with the business applications you use

CRM

Name
Account Data
Contact Data
Custom Fields
Read Custom Tables
Tasks/Activities
User Accounts
Sync frequency (default)
Customer Responsibility
Notes

Salesforce
Read/write (Account)
Read/write (Contact)
Read/write
Yes (Read/write)
Read/write
Read (Users)
Every 15 minutes
Customer fills out questionnaire; authorizes (OAuth) via ChurnZero configuration page; ChurnZero integrates.
Your Salesforce instance must support the Web Services API.

HubSpot
Read/write (Company)
Read/write (Contact)
Read/write
Yes (Read/write for Deals)
Read/write (Engagement)
Read (Owner)
Every 15 minutes
Customer fills out questionnaire; authorizes access via ChurnZero configuration page; ChurnZero integrates.
Deal and Notes have read/write integration | Deal line items, Tickets, and Calls have a read-only integration.

NetSuite
Read/write (Customer)
Read/write (Contact)
Read/write
Yes
Read/write (Task)
Read (Employee)
Every 15 minutes
Customer fills out questionnaire; authorizes NetSuite via ChurnZero configuration page; ChurnZero integrates.
Name
Account Data
Contact Data
Custom Fields
Read Custom Tables
Tasks/Activities
User Accounts
Sync frequency (default)
Customer Responsibility

Pipedrive
Read/write (Organization)
Read/write (Person)
Read/write
Yes (Deal, Note)
Read/write
Read (User)
Every 15 minutes
Customer fills out questionnaire; authorizes Pipedrive via ChurnZero configuration page; ChurnZero integrates.

Zoho
Read/write (Account)
Read/write (Contact)
Read/write
Deal
Read/write
Read (User)
Every 15 minutes
Customer fills out questionnaire; customer provides Zoho CRM token via ChurnZero configuration page; ChurnZero integrates.

Copper
Read/write (Company)
Read/write (People)
Read/write
Yes (Deal, Note)
Read/write (Tasks only)
Read (User)
Every 15 minutes
Customer fills out questionnaire; provides ProsperWorks API Key and user email via ChurnZero configuration page; ChurnZero implements.
Name
Account Data
Contact Data
Custom Fields
Read Custom Tables
Tasks/Activities
User Accounts
Sync frequency (default)
Customer Responsibility

Close.io
Read/write (Lead)
Read/write (Contact)
Read/write (Lead Only)
Yes (Opportunities)
Read/write (Lead Tasks)
Read (User)
Every 15 minutes
Customer fills out questionnaire; provides Close.io API Key and user email via ChurnZero configuration page; ChurnZero implements.

Freshsales
Read/write (Sales Account)
Read/write (Contact)
Read/write
Yes (Deals)
None (available in api but only for user that created the API key)
Read (User)
Every 15 minutes
Customer fills out questionnaire; provides Freshsales Domain and API Key via ChurnZero configuration page; ChurnZero implements.

Chargebee
Read/write (Customer)
Read (Contact)
Read/write (Customer only)
Yes (Invoices, Subscriptions)
Not available in Chargebee
Not available in Chargebee
Every 15 minutes
Customer fills out questionnaire; provides Chargebee Site and API Key via ChurnZero configuration page; ChurnZero implements.
Name
Account Data
Contact Data
Custom Fields
Read Custom Tables
Tasks/Activities
User Accounts
Sync frequency (default)
Customer Responsibility

Microsoft Dynamics
Read/write (Account)
Read/write (Contact)
Read/write
Yes
Read/write (Tasks)
Read (System Users)
Every 15 minutes
Customer fills out questionnaire; authorizes via ChurnZero setup page; ChurnZero implements.

ZenDesk
Read/write (Company Contact)
Read/write (Person Contact)
Read/write
Yes (Deals)
Read/write (Tasks)
Read (User Accounts)
Every 15 minutes
Customer fills out questionnaire; authorizes via ChurnZero setup page; ChurnZero implements.

Teamwork CRM
Read/write (Account)
Read (Contact)
Read/write
Yes (Opportunities)
NA
Read (User Accounts)
Every 2 hours
Customer fills out questionnaire; authorizes via ChurnZero setup page; ChurnZero implements.
Name
Account Data
Contact Data
Custom Fields
Read Custom Tables
Tasks/Activities
User Accounts
Sync frequency (default)
Customer Responsibility

Spiro
Read/write (Company)
Read (Contact)
Read/write
Yes (Company Custom Objects, Contact Custom Objects, and Opportunities)
Read/write (Reminders)
Read (User Accounts)
Every 15 minutes
Customer fills out questionnaire; authorizes via ChurnZero setup page; ChurnZero implements.

Support / Ticketing

Name
Read
Standard Fields
Custom Fields
Sync frequency (default)
Contact ID required
Customer Responsibility

ZenDesk
Tickets
Read
Read
Every 15 minutes
Requester email address
Authorize via ChurnZero Zendesk setup page, ChurnZero configures.

ServiceNow
Cases
Read
Read
Every 15 minutes
Account External ID as a standard or custom field.
Authorize via ChurnZero ServiceNow setup page, ChurnZero configures.

Salesforce Service Cloud
Tickets
Read
Read
Every 15 minutes
Contact field
Data accessed via Salesforce.com CRM integration.
Name
Read
Standard Fields
Custom Fields
Sync frequency (default)
Contact ID required
Customer Responsibility

Jira
Issues
Read
Read
Every 15 minutes
Account External ID as Jira Custom Field
Authorize via ChurnZero Jira setup page, ChurnZero configures with the given Jira Custom Field

Salesforce Desk
Tickets
Read
Read
Every 15 minutes
Contact field
Data accessed via Salesforce.com CRM integration.

Teamwork
Tickets
Read
Read
Every 15 minutes
Requester email address
Authorize via ChurnZero Teamwork.com setup page, ChurnZero configures.
Name
Read
Standard Fields
Custom Fields
Sync frequency (default)
Contact ID required
Customer Responsibility
Notes

Zoho
Tickets
Read
N/A
Every 15 minutes
Contact field, email address
Authorize via ChurnZero Zoho Desk setup page, ChurnZero configures.
Due to Zoho API restrictions, every sync is a full sync

FreshDesk
Tickets
Read
Read
Every 15 minutes
Requester email address
Authorize via ChurnZero Freshdesk setup page, ChurnZero configures.

Jira Service Desk
Issues
Read
Not Available
Every 15 minutes
Jira Org Id
Authorize via ChurnZero Jira Service Desk setup page, ChurnZero configures.
Name
Read
Standard Fields
Custom Fields
Sync frequency (default)
Contact ID required
Customer Responsibility

targetprocess
User Stories, Tasks
Read
Read
Every 15 minutes
Account External ID as a custom field
Authorize via ChurnZero Targetprocess setup page, ChurnZero configures.

HubSpot
Tickets
Read
Read
Every 15 minutes
Hubspot Company and Contact references
Authorize Hubspot for use as a CRM. ChurnZero will add the Tickets table.

Help Scout
Conversations
Read
Read
Every 15 minutes
Contact field, email address
Customer shares Help Scout API key and secret, ChurnZero integrates.

Usage

Name
Standard Fields
Sync frequency (default)
Customer Responsibility

Segment
Read
Webhooks means near real time
Customer sets up Webhook in Segment.

Mix
Read
Every 15 minutes
Customer shares Mixpanel API Secret, ChurnZero integrates.

Pendo
Read
Every 20 minutes
Customer provides Integration Key via the Pendo setup page in ChurnZero, ChurnZero implements.
Standard Fields
Sync frequency (default)
Customer Responsibility

Read
Webhooks means near real time
Customer authorizes Intercom Events via ChurnZero.

Email

Name
Read
Standard Fields
Custom Fields
Sync frequency (default)
Contact ID required
Customer Responsibility

GMail
Emails / Conversations
Read Only
N/A
Every 15 minutes
Contact email address
Authorize via ChurnZero User Account settings page.
Requires use of Gmail by ChurnZero users. Includes ability to exclude specific Gmail labels.

Outlook 365
Emails / Conversations
Read Only
N/A
Every 15 minutes
Contact email address
Authorize via ChurnZero User Account settings page.
Requires use of Outlook (Office 365) by ChurnZero users. Includes ability to include only specific folders.

Alerts

Name
Integration
Sync frequency (default)
IDs required
Customer Responsibility

Slack
ChurnZero Alerts pushed to Slack
Push, so real-time
Slack Bot Token and Slack user names
Admin ads Slack Bot Token. Individual ChurnZero users or admin enter their Slack username into their ChurnZero user profile

Microsoft Teams
ChurnZero Alerts pushed to Teams
Push, so real-time
Teams user names
Admin enables Teams integration. Individual ChurnZero users authorize and connect their Teams Account.

Chat

Name
Read
Standard Fields
Custom Fields
Sync frequency (default)
Contact ID required
Customer Responsibility

Intercom
Conversation Meta Data
Read
N/A via API
Every 15 minutes
Requester email address
Authorize via ChurnZero Intercom setup page, ChurnZero configures.

LMS / Learning Management System

Name
Sync frequency (default)
Customer Responsibility
Notes

Absorb LMS
Every 15 minutes
Customer authorizes in ChurnZero with Host, API Private Key, Client ID and Client Secret.
Contact information can be pushed from ChurnZero to Absorb. Enrollment data from Absorb learners are pushed from Absorb to ChurnZero, they are then attributed to Contacts that ChurnZero has connected with at Absorb

Skilljar
Webhooks means near real time
Customer authorizes in ChurnZero, ChurnZero then creates the Webhook Definition at Skilljar. ChurnZero then configures properties to send to Skilljar.
Contact information is pushed from ChurnZero to Skilljar. Events from Skilljar Students are pushed from Skilljar to ChurnZero, they are then attributed to Contacts that ChurnZero has connected with at Skilljar.

Northpass
The integration uses Webhooks from Northpass, so near real-time.
Customer authorizes in ChurnZero with their Northpass API Key and Webhook Shared Secret, ChurnZero then creates the Webhook Definition at Northpass. ChurnZero then configures properties to send to Northpass.
Contact information can be pushed from ChurnZero to Northpass. Events from Northpass learners are pushed from Northpass to ChurnZero, they are then attributed to Contacts that ChurnZero has connected with at Northpass

Finance / Accounting

Name
Account Data
Read Custom Tables
Sync frequency (default)
Notes

Quickbooks
Matches on name
Invoices, Payments
Every 15 minutes
Authorize Quickbooks Online via ChurnZero setup page. No Configuration needed for a basic setup.

Chargebee
Matches on AccountID (or Name)
Invoices, Subscriptions
Every 15 minutes
Customer fills out questionnaire; provides Chargebee Site and API Key via ChurnZero configuration page; ChurnZero implements.

Stripe
Matches on Stripe Customer ID
Customers, Invoices, Subscriptions, Subscriptions Items, Charges
Every 30 minutes
Provide subdomain, account name, and API Token via the ChurnZero configuration page; ChurnZero implements
Name
Account Data
Read Custom Tables
Sync frequency (default)
Notes

Recurly
Configurable (Account ID preferred)
Account, Invoice, Subscription, Line item, Transaction
Every 15 minutes
Provide subdomain and API key via ChurnZero configuration page; ChurnZero implements.
a
Maxio Advanced Billing, formerly Chargify
Configurable (Account ID preferred)
Customers, Subscriptions, Subscription Components
Every 15 minutes
Provide subdomain and API key via ChurnZero configuration page; ChurnZero implements.

Exact
Configurable (Account ID preferred)
Subscription, Sales Invoice
Every 15 minutes
Customer needs to setup an OAuth client in Exact Online and then provide ChurnZero with their Exact Online host, Client ID, and Client Secret.
Name
Account Data
Read Custom Tables
Sync frequency (default)
Notes

Maxio Core, formerly SaaSOptics
Configurable (Account ID preferred)
Yes (Customers, Contracts, Transactions, Invoices, and/or Invoices Line Items)
Every 15 minutes
Provide subdomain and API key via ChurnZero configuration page; ChurnZero implements.

NPS

Name
Type
Account Data
Contact Data
Read Custom Tables
Sync frequency (default)
Customer Responsibility

AskNicely
Accounts
No
Match on email
Yes (Subscription)
Every 15 minutes
Authorize AskNicely via ChurnZero setup page. No configuration needed for basic setup.

Wootric
Accounts
No
Match on email
No
Every 15 minutes
Authorize Wootric via ChurnZero setup page. No configuration needed for basic setup. By default an attempt is made to match on email address.

Pendo NPS
Accounts
No
Match on email
No
Every 15 minutes
Authorize Pendo NPS via ChurnZero setup page.

Single Sign On

Name
Can use to log into ChurnZero
Customer Responsibility

Google
Yes
No work required.

Microsoft Office 365
Yes
No work required.

Okta
Yes
Add ChurnZero as a New Application in Okta with SignOn method of SAML 2.0
Name
Can use to log into ChurnZero
Customer Responsibility

SAML
Yes
Your responsibility will depend on the SAML-compatible application you use. Please contact your CSM.

Microsift Azure
Yes
You are responsible for creating a non-gallery app for ChurnZero in Azure.

Other

Name
Integrate with Accounts
Integrate with Contacts
Data that is Integrated
Sync frequency (default)
Customer Responsibility

ChartMogul
Import (Customer)
Import (Customer)
Subscription
Every 15 minutes
Customer fills out questionnaire; provides ChartMogul Account Token and Secret Key via ChurnZero configuration page; ChurnZero implements.

Teamwork Projects
Yes (matches on name)
Yes (matches on email)
Tasks, Milestones, Projects
Every 15 minutes
Authorize Teamwork Projects via ChurnZero setup page; ChurnZero configures.

Wrike
Yes (matches on ID)
No
Projects, Tasks
Every 15 minutes
Authorize Wrike via ChurnZero setup page; provides instructions on how to map Project to Account; ChurnZero implements.
Integrate with Accounts
Integrate with Contacts
Data that is Integrated
Sync frequency (default)
Customer Responsibility

No
Yes (matches on email)
Webinars, Registrants, Attendees
Daily
Authorize GoToWebinar via ChurnZero setup page; ChurnZero implements.

Yes
No
Tasks, Subtasks
Once a day
Authorize Asana via ChurnZero setup page; ChurnZero implements.

Import Only
Import Only
Snowflake tables are configured as import only into ChurnZero tables (Accounts, Contacts, Activities, Events, Custom Tables)
Configurable by customer
Authorize Snowflake via ChurnZero setup page. Customer has ability to configure on their own.
Name
Integrate with Accounts
Integrate with Contacts
Data that is Integrated
Sync frequency (default)
Customer Responsibility

Amazon S3
Yes
Yes
Events, Activity, Custom Objects
Hourly
Authorize Amazon S3 buckets via ChurnZero setup page.

Higher Logic Vanilla
Yes
Yes
Posts in Vanilla, community actions, activity date, custom objects
Webhooks means near real time
Authorize Higher Logic Vanilla via ChurnZero setup page.